A fine pair, indeed

Yesterday was a beautiful 71 degree day. Truly spectacular in what can be considered mid-November in our usually snowy state. So Mr. Munder and I set out to take a stroll and test the limits of his recovering, and still somewhat inflamed, achilles tendon. Fresh air, sunshine, and hand holding with the one I love. What more could I ask?

How about some coordination? We were on the home stretch when I hit a damaged bit of pavement and rolled my ankle before hitting the asphalt. (The damage? A bloodied knee, palm, and definite "owy" ankle)

As we limped homeward we decided we were definitely a matched set. Can't wait to see what we come up with on Tuesday, when the bottom falls out of the temps and we are holding at 38 degrees.

The lure of Halo 4 to a non-gamer

Just saw a television ad for Halo4 and all I can think is the same thing I always think: Man, I'd love to read that book/watch that movie.

Sigh.

Seriously folks, the last video game I played was Space Invaders. The original. On an upright, chest-high machine in a pool hall, and i sucked. Miserably. Nowdays, all the concept of sitting and playing a game on any kind of console does is fill me with complete and utter indifference. Yet, I watched that little clip and was immediately drawn in. Heck, that little 30 second commercial was a better science fiction fix to me than the last several movies I tried to watch. 

Hmmm, do the folks at Halo offer transcripts?

Edited to add: Well, color me happy. Check out the Halo Book and Graphic Novel page at Amazon. Now, decisions, decisions.

Confessions of an Evernote Addict

While my partner in Clare-and-Chrissy Crime is busy getting ready for GRL (and avoiding the pet store), I thought this a good time to confess my latest addiction.

See that Green Elephant there to the left? Yeah, him. Baby, he has changed my online life. No, he hasn't managed to eliminate my anal retentive, just this side of appearing on the television show 'Hoarders', compulsive need to collect and organize. Instead, he's fueled it. Given it wings. Turned me loose in all the best ways.

Some of you may be surprised that I haven't come across him before. I guess I was just saving the best for last as I've tried other online organizers and web clippers. But they were clunky, unsatisfying, and a pain to go back into. But this guy? He's smooth. Slick. And so much fun. Are there even words to describe what I've been up to with him?  Images, Recipes, and Articles galore. All my writing and research applications. Everything nice and tidy in a series of notebooks and tags. And, should I have more than one device that accesses the web, synced.

Did I mention he was free? *blinks*

Evernote. This my compulsive need to collect and organize information on meth.

Have you tried him? (If so, why didn't you tell me about him sooner?) Or are you a fan of some other online organizer?
